The Valuation Control Group (VCG) is responsible for ensuring the accuracy and integrity of the valuation of financial instruments and assets. This group plays a pivotal role in risk management and financial reporting by independently verifying valuations, developing and maintaining robust valuation methodologies, and validating market data and models. By ensuring compliance with industry standards and regulatory requirements, the VCG helps maintain the credibility of financial statements and supports effective risk management practices. Their work is essential in identifying and mitigating valuation risks, thereby safeguarding the institution's financial health and reputation.
